SAN JOSE, Calif. and SINGAPORE, Dec. 10, 2014 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) - Avago Technologies (Nasdaq:AVGO) today announced expansion of its industry-leading family of 12Gb/s SAS host bus adapters (HBAs) by shipping new 16-port solutions. The new 9300-16i HBA will join the Avago family of high-port-count SAS HBAs. With the versatility of 16 ports using internal or external storage connectivity, 12Gb/s SAS bandwidth, and nearly 2 million IOPS of performance, the Avago SAS 9300 HBA family, which offers 4-, 8- and 16-port options, enables OEMs and system builders to deliver maximum connectivity for high-end servers and storage systems that exceed the most demanding requirements for data centers, web, and cloud.

As part of the industry's broadest portfolio of 12Gb/s SAS storage solutions, the Avago SAS 9300 16-port HBA family is an ideal solution for large scale-out storage requirements. With Avago SAS 9300 16-port HBAs, IT departments can now deploy fewer servers with more available storage ports, which translates into measurable cost savings, reduced data center footprint, and lower power consumption.

The new Avago SAS 9300 family of 16-port 12Gb/s SAS HBAs addresses storage connectivity requirements and delivers proven performance with:

  • 16 external or internal 12Gb/s SAS + SATA ports
  • 8 lanes, PCI Express 3.0
  • 12Gb/s data transfer rates
  • 2 x LSI SAS 3008 12Gb/s SAS + SATA controllers
  • Certification by Avago to support up to 1024 SSDs, HDDs, and tape drives
  • Certification by Avago for OS Support for Microsoft Windows, Linux (SuSE, Red Hat), Solaris, VMware, FreeBSD
